About North Street Elementary School

North Street Elementary School is a public elementary school in Geneva, NY, part of GENEVA CITY SCHOOL DISTRICT. North Street Elementary School serves approximately 500 students, and covers grades 3rd-5th, and has a 10:1 student-teacher ratio. North Street Elementary School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 3.4 out of 10 and ranks #4,542 of 4,742 schools in NY.

Structured state assessment records for North Street Elementary School show 32%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022) and 30%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).

What Parents Should Know

37% of students at North Street Elementary School were chronically absent in the 2022-23 school year, above the national average. Chronic absenteeism means missing 15 or more school days, and at high rates it drags on classroom pacing for everyone. Ask what the school does to help families get kids to class consistently.

What grades does North Street Elementary School serve?

North Street Elementary School serves students in grades 3rd through 5th.

How many students attend North Street Elementary School?

North Street Elementary School has an enrollment of approximately 500 students.

What is the student-teacher ratio at North Street Elementary School?

The student-teacher ratio at North Street Elementary School is 10:1. A lower ratio generally means more individual attention per student. The national average is approximately 16:1 for public schools.

How does North Street Elementary School rank in NY?

North Street Elementary School ranks #4,542 of 4,742 schools in NY.

What is North Street Elementary School's MySchoolScout rating?

North Street Elementary School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 3.4 out of 10. This score combines the level-appropriate components shown in the rating breakdown; equity data is shown separately for context.

What are the test scores at North Street Elementary School?

Based on loaded state assessment records, North Street Elementary School has 32%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022) and 30%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).

Is North Street Elementary School a charter school?

No, North Street Elementary School is not a charter school. It is a traditional public school operated by the local school district.

Is North Street Elementary School a Title I school?

No, North Street Elementary School is not currently a Title I school.

What does the Free & Reduced Lunch percentage mean for North Street Elementary School?

73.2% of students at North Street Elementary School q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. This is a commonly used indicator of economic need and provides important context when interpreting test scores.
